1. A latch mechanism opening and closing detection system comprising:
a claw configured to be pushed by a striker and rotated in a fastening direction;
a pawl member configured to contact and interlock the claw and configured to rotate with the claw, such that the claw engages at a half-lock point corresponding to a middle portion of a rotation range of the claw and at a full-lock point corresponding to an end portion of the rotation range, thereby limiting rotation of the claw in an unfastening direction; and
a full-lock detection switch configured not to be manipulated at the half-lock point and configured to be manipulated at the full-lock point by the claw and the pawl member, thereby detecting a state in which the claw is fully fastened to the striker;
wherein the claw has a sub-manipulation portion, the pawl member has a main manipulation portion, and the full-lock detection switch is positioned on a path of rotation of the sub-manipulation portion and on a path of rotation of the main manipulation portion such that, at the full-lock point, the sub-manipulation portion and the main manipulation portion are successively pressed against the full-lock detection switch; and
wherein the full-lock detection switch has a switch button having a free end configured to hinge-rotate around a fixed end, the sub-manipulation portion rotates at the full-lock point and first presses the switch button such that the free end of the switch button is positioned within the path of rotation of the main manipulation portion, and the main manipulation portion rotates to the full-lock point and then presses the free end of the switch button such that the full-lock detection switch is manipulated.
